Library Division :: About Your Library :: Your Library Card :: How to get a Library Card

City of Hialeah Residents:

  • Require a driver’s license or picture ID and current utility bill or recent mail showing your Hialeah address

  • Parents must apply on behalf of patrons 16 and under

  • Library cards will be issued to children at birth

Non-Residents:

  • All non-residents may obtain a card for free, but must provide the same identification described above.
